Frequently asked questions
Can I see the full conversation history of a support ticket?
Yes! Use the get_ticket_details tool and provide the Ticket ID. Your agent will retrieve the complete metadata and all conversation threads for that specific issue.
How do I list all the help center articles in my account?
Run the list_kb_articles query. The agent will retrieve a complete list of all articles currently published in your UserEcho knowledge base.
Is it possible to create a new ticket via AI for a customer?
Absolutely. Use the create_support_ticket action. Provide a header and the detailed content, and the agent will instantly log the request in your UserEcho helpdesk.
How does Pydantic AI discover MCP tools?
Create an MCPServerHTTP instance with the server URL. Pydantic AI connects, discovers all tools, and generates typed Python interfaces automatically.
Does Pydantic AI validate MCP tool responses?
Yes. When you define result types as Pydantic models, every tool response is validated against the schema. Invalid data raises a clear error instead of silently corrupting your pipeline.
Can I switch LLM providers without changing MCP code?
Absolutely. Pydantic AI abstracts the model layer. your UserEcho MCP integration works identically with OpenAI, Anthropic, Google, or any supported provider.
